In a significant move, advertising giant WPP has acquired the commerce-focused technology company, Cloud Commerce Group (CCG). This acquisition aims to expand WPP's commerce capabilities and offer more comprehensive ecommerce services to its client brands [1], [2].

CCG, a commerce-focused technology company, brings to the table expertise in ecommerce technology, cloud-based commerce solutions, and digital transformation services. Wunderman Thompson Commerce, a part of the WPP acquisition, offers support for inventory, warehousing, and partnerships, making it a valuable addition to WPP's arsenal [3].

The combined offering integrates WPP's advanced data and AI-powered marketing capabilities, such as the WPP Open Intelligence platform, with CCG's ecommerce technology. This unified solution enables brands to leverage real-time commerce signals, connected TV (CTV) advertising, and data-driven e-commerce activation across multiple channels. The goal is to improve targeting, measurement, and business outcomes in digital commerce [1], [5].

WPP's Open Intelligence platform, combined with commerce data providers like Criteo, creates curated audiences powered by high-fidelity commerce insights. This allows advertisers to activate campaigns that connect directly to measurable KPIs such as foot traffic and sales, particularly in premium CTV inventories on platforms like Roku, Samsung, and Scripps [1], [3].

CCG supports hundreds of retailers and wholesalers across Europe and works with high-profile brands such as Ford, IBM, Mars, Mondelez, and more [4]. The merger with Wunderman Thompson Commerce could potentially improve ecommerce solutions for WPP's client brands, providing them with a more seamless and efficient ecommerce journey [5].

CCG also works with various marketplaces including Amazon, Wayfair, Etsy, and eBay, which could further enhance WPP's ecommerce offerings [2]. The acquisition is intended to help WPP's client brands leverage these integrated capabilities across multiple channels, ultimately improving their digital commerce performance [1], [5].
